Discovery Mind operates three campuses: Discovery Bay International Play Centre and Kindergarten, Tung Chung International Play Centre and Kindergarten, and Tung Chung Primary School. The primary program serves children aged 6 to 11 (P1 to P6) and emphasizes a family-like student community with small class sizes to support individualized instruction. The primary curriculum is Cambridge International Curriculum. Subjects such as Science, Geography, History, Art, and Design & Technology are supported by Gold Standard Project-Based Learning. The Mandarin Learning Program provides daily Mandarin lessons using a school-based curriculum, with practical daily activities to apply language skills in real-world contexts. Learning progress is tracked and assessed to calibrate instruction.
Mandarin is taught daily as part of the core program. Wellbeing, Music, and Physical Education are integrated and enhanced through Project-Based Learning programmes to support holistic development.
